Transaction 58b514b11c865a63a72ad012078a15d9752b8fd354e62cf647e16035c37c3753

1 Input
2 Outputs
  • 58b514b11c865a63a72ad012078a15d9752b8fd354e62cf647e16035c37c3753:0
  • value  500000
    address  1AsTvEDK42888T7fcEkkh6EpQiN78aBMEp
  • 58b514b11c865a63a72ad012078a15d9752b8fd354e62cf647e16035c37c3753:1
  • value  99111785
    address  1DUb2YYbQA1jjaNYzVXLZ7ZioEhLXtbUru